Responsibilities
- Provide ABA therapy under BCBA supervision across home, school, and center settings.
- Accurately collect data and document sessions in the Rethink app within 24 hours.
- Follow and maintain fidelity to individualized behavior intervention plans (BIPs).
- Participate in new hire check-ins to ensure smooth onboarding.
- Communicate effectively with families and report observations to your supervising BCBA.
Requirements
- 6 months of experience working with children with developmental disabilities.
- Current RBT certification .
- Familiarity with ABA data collection and session documentation.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ills .
- Patience, creativity, and a passion for supporting the autism community.
